Homemade Red Lentil Soup

Creamy Red Lentil Soup

Recipe Type: Cuisine: , ,

There are many varieties of lentils. Lentils are are high in fiber, a good source of protein, and low calorie. Brown lentils retain their shape when cooked, red lentils have their husks removed and a shorter cooking time. The result is a colorful, ultra creamy high fiber, low fat soup ...

Cream Puffs

Cream Puffs and Eclairs


Cream puffs and eclairs are a rich, elegant desert that’s relatively simple to make. The shells are made with flour, water, butter or full-fat margarine and eggs.
